Companies and professionals have varying needs for compressed air. Sometimes, they require a tailored solution. This could include specific technology or different power ranges. Before evaluating different models, knowing the amount of compressed air needed by your tools and production machines is mandatory, as well as the the required air quality.

Piston technology is suitable for discontinuous usage, which does not require a high airflow. The intaken air is a useful parameter to compare the different models. They are the ideal choice for hobbyists and professionals.
Some applications require a high-quality product. To achieve this, an oil-free compressor should be used. This technology prevents any oil impurity and is classified as Class 0 according to ISO 8573-1:2010. Maximum pressure (bar) can vary depending on the tools or machines that use compressed air. For example, car washing machines require a 15 bar compressor.
Compressor power (HP) must be efficient to meet the air demand and the needed pressure.
In general, compressors are integrated with a compressed air tank, which lets you stock compressed air. The tanks’ size must be big enough to avoid the engine continuously switching on. Some models are equipped with a vertical tank, which is very useful in restricted spaces.
*Piston compressors’ data refers to the intake air; airflow (normally pointed as FAD) is lower
Maximum delivered air* (l/min o m3/h) is the quantity of air that the compressor can deliver in order to fuel pneumatic tools. To avoid oversizing your compressor and to keep the maximum safety margin, in general, users consider 30% of delivered airflow more than the estimated needs.
